Subject: Memtrace cut-over complete

Team,

Cut-over to Memtrace v2 for GPU memory profiling finished last night. Old v1 agents are disabled; any tickets referencing v1 dashboards should be closed as resolved-by-migration. Sampling overhead is now under 2% and allocation traces include kernel names. Known gap: profiles older than 30 days were not migrated. Point customers at the v2 docs for setup questions. For reference when troubleshooting, the agent now runs with the following configuration.

settings of bagaf-bawip:
[aldax]
port = 5000
region = south-4
host = aldax.brasklabs.corp
team = brivan
timeout_ms = 2000
retries = 2

OFF-SITE RUN — ITEM 3: Recalled chargers. One pallet of recalled Voltane chargers leaves for the Drayfield disposal site. Records team: log pallet seal number, photograph the shrink-wrap, file the recall notice copy before release. No units come off the pallet for any reason. Courier from Marlow Haulage collects at 09:15. The hand-over instruction is recorded just below.

drop instructions, hahip-badug: the quenox ralath courier leaves the kaseth fraiel rusiel tameth belys istdor ralion giliel ledger at gate 7830 under passcode 165413

If Driftpane chokes on a diff over ~500 MB, don't panic — it falls back to chunked mode automatically, but sometimes the chunk index gets wedged. First move: restart the index worker and check that the scratch volume on the Kelvorn cluster isn't full (it usually is). If diffs render blank after restart, flush the render cache and reload once. Anything weirder than that, page the storage folks at Ostrell. When you open the incident, paste the trace token below so they can find the session.

session token of kahog-bahif = htk9_f63daec35